Tips for Using Flopped in Sentences Properly

  1. Know the Meaning: Before using “flopped” in a sentence, make sure you understand its meaning. “Flopped” is often used to describe something that has failed or been unsuccessful. For example, “The movie flopped at the box office.”

  2. Tense Matters: Pay attention to the tense of your sentence when using “flopped.” For past tense, you would say, “The project flopped last year.” In present tense, it would be, “The play is flopping tonight.”

  3. Use Descriptively: Flopped is a descriptive term that adds color to your writing. Instead of saying, “The game was unsuccessful,” you can say, “The game flopped spectacularly.”
